dc.description.abstractThe cases of molestation and kidnapping have been continuously increasing over the last 5 years. The intention is to build a wearable device, that analyses the bio-potential activity and helps reduce the chances of molestation and kidnapping. Any movement of the body is achieved by muscle contractions and is stimulated by the motor neurons. This process is called the Action Potential. Irrespective of whether an individual is free to perform the intended action or not, the action potential patterns remain the same. Electromyography(EMG) is the technique to measure these action potentials. The device uses the surface electromyography technique to measure the potentials. A predefined sequence of actions is defined for the fingers. The acquired data is analyzed to determine if the previously defined sequence of actions is intended by the individual. In case of a match, the device informs the nearby police station about the emergency and also shares the location coordinates. The device tries to predict the motion intended by the digits(fingers).en_US
